| Windows Visa Home Premium 64bit | can't view virtual tour??? I am operating Vista "Home Premium" 64 bit - & I cannot view virtual tours connected to "The princess Margaret Welcome home sweepstakes - Why is this & is there anything I can do to be able to view this. Appreciate any replies that can help lucsno |
My System Specs![]() |
| | #2 (permalink) |
| | Re: can't view virtual tour??? "lucsno" <guest@newsgroup-email.com> wrote in message news:01ad667cd2ed8cebde866d488b2fc7b7@newsgroup-gateway.com... Quote: > > I am operating Vista "Home Premium" 64 bit - & I cannot view virtual > tours connected to "The princess Margaret Welcome home sweepstakes - Why > is this & is there anything I can do to be able to view this. > Appreciate any replies that can help > lucsno > > > -- > lucsno Make certain you are running the 32 bit version of Internet Explorer. The 64 bit version does not support Adobe Flash Player. Adobe is going to be coming out with a 64 bit version of flash soon (hold breath). -- Richard Urban Microsoft MVP Windows Desktop Experience |
